Threads
Threads in Telex keep conversations focused and organized by allowing users — and agents — to reply directly to specific messages. Instead of cluttering the main channel or DM flow, threads create a nested space for deeper discussion.
Whether you're following up on a task, asking for clarification, or triggering an agent response, threads help maintain clarity without losing context.
What Is a Thread?
A thread is a group of replies attached to a single parent message. It appears inline but expands into its own view when clicked — showing all related replies, reactions, and mentions.

Notifications and Unread Tracking
- You’ll be notified when someone replies to a thread you follow.
- Unread thread changes trigger native desktop notifications via Telex Start.
- Agents can also monitor thread activity and respond programmatically.
Starting a Thread
To start a thread:
- Hover over a message.
- Click the “Reply in thread” icon.
- Type your response and hit Enter.
- The thread will appear in the sidebar and be linked to the original message.
Thread Visibility
- Threads are visible to anyone with access to the parent message (channel or DM).
- Replies are stored and searchable within the thread view.
- Agents only respond if explicitly configured to monitor that channel or message type.
